Output 5239ab4003170597388d16c5c5691b1c6acda38a116a845c7e79f75ceb9f69ea:5

value
598842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25952eb4ca8336fe8623382da2a00143131145e OP_EQUAL
address
3Hx3D2J7aKtEF5P33hHGZowM78GL52afEh
transaction
5239ab4003170597388d16c5c5691b1c6acda38a116a845c7e79f75ceb9f69ea
spent
false

3 Sat Ranges